Course Details

• Understanding E-Counseling and Online Therapy: This unit will cover the basics of e-counseling, including its definition, history, and benefits. It will also explore the differences between traditional therapy and online therapy. • Legal and Ethical Considerations in E-Counseling: This unit will delve into the legal and ethical issues surrounding e-counseling, including confidentiality, informed consent, and licensing requirements. • Best Practices for E-Counseling: This unit will provide guidelines for creating a safe and effective online counseling environment, including session management, record-keeping, and emergency procedures. • Creating a Culture of Wellbeing: This unit will discuss the importance of promoting wellbeing in the online counseling setting, including strategies for building trust, fostering engagement, and addressing mental health issues. • Assessment and Diagnosis in E-Counseling: This unit will cover the use of assessment tools and diagnostic procedures in e-counseling, including the challenges and limitations of online assessment. • Techniques for Online Counseling: This unit will provide practical guidance on techniques for online counseling, including active listening, empathy, and reflective feedback. • Diversity and Cultural Competence in E-Counseling: This unit will explore the importance of cultural competence in e-counseling, including strategies for working with diverse populations and addressing cultural barriers. • Special Considerations for Child and Adolescent E-Counseling: This unit will cover the unique challenges and considerations of working with children and adolescents in the online counseling setting. • Supervision and Professional Development in E-Counseling: This unit will discuss the importance of ongoing supervision and professional development in e-counseling, including strategies for maintaining clinical competence and staying up-to-date with the latest research and best practices.
